Fourth Annual "Storm Trooper" Football Camp Set for May 12

Published on April 24, 2007 under United Indoor Football Association (UIF)
Sioux Falls Storm News Release


The Sioux Falls Storm and Head Coach Kurtiss Riggs are preparing for the 2007 "Storm Trooper" Junior Football Camp, which will take place on Saturday, May 12. Registration is currently underway as parents can sign their children up at by calling the Storm office at 332-4225.

The camp is designed for boys and girls age 5-14 and costs $20 per child. Campers must be pre-registered by Tuesday, May 8 in order to receive the registration discount. Registration on the day of the camp is $30. The camp runs from 11:00 AM to 12:30 PM at the Sioux Falls Arena. The fee includes a camp T-shirt, a ticket to that night's game vs. Sioux City, and an opportunity to lead the Storm players onto the field during introductions. Storm players and coaches will teach the basic fundamentals of football during the session.
